

On June 5, President of the Republic of Armenia Vahagn Khachaturyan received the founding CEO of the Armenian-Canadian AGAPE company Graeme Johnson and company representatives Suren Sarkisov and Nerses Karamanukyan.
The company is engaged in exploration of oil and gas reserves in the territory of Armenia.
The guests presented details of the company's activities to the President of the Republic of Armenia.
During the discussion, the sides touched upon issues related to mining and environmental protection and the solutions offered by AGAPE company to address them.
Currently, "AGAPE" is the only gas and oil exploration company in Armenia. On its official website, "AGAPE" states that "it is pushing forward to discover potentially large reserves in Armenia."
The territory of Armenia is divided into 6 conditional blocks for oil and gas exploration. In 2012, "Integral Petroleum" LLC started looking for black gold and blue fuel in the 2nd conditional block.
In 2013, "Armoil" company received permission for exploration works in the 1st and 3rd, partial 5th and 6th conditional blocks. In 2015, "Blacksters Energy Armenia" LLC began to search for oil and gas in the 4th, 5th and 6th conditional blocks in the Sevan basin. In 2017, the search for oil and gas reserves became more active in Armenia.
"Tashir Capital" CJSC appeared in this field through "Armenian Oil and Gas Company" LLC. The company received permission to search for oil and gas in the 1st and 3rd conditional blocks, also in the 2nd conditional block.
In 2017, the then newly established Armenian-Canadian company "AGAPE" (Armenian Gas and Power Enterprises Inc.) also appeared and received permission to conduct oil and gas exploration activities in the 5th conditional block in Vayots Dzor Region in 2017-2022. In 2019, the company received a positive conclusion for oil and gas exploration until 2024 in the 6th conditional block in the Kapan community, Syunik Region.
In recent years, the Armenian government has been pursuing a policy aimed at reducing the carbon footprint. This is the policy that the advanced world is striving for in fighting climate change, one of the major challenges of the 21st century. Within the framework of this policy, investments are planned especially in the field of "green" energy and in giving up carbon fuels.
